Yamaha Models Covered & Key Technical Specifications
Models: YAMAHA EDL6500S
Model Years: 1995
Serial Numbers: 7NF-960001 and up
Technical Data:
- Engine: Liquid-cooled 4-stroke diesel, horizontal configuration
- Displacement: 570 cm3
- Compression ratio: 22
- Rated speed: 3,000 rpm
- Voltage: 120/240 V
- Rated output: 6.0 kVA (6.0 kW)
- Coolant capacity: 4.3 liters
- Engine oil capacity: 3.2 liters (with filter)
- Cylinder head bolt torque: 60 Nm (43.4 ft-lb)
- Main bearing case bolt torque: 30–33 Nm (21.7–23.9 ft-lb)

Engine and Generator Specifications
Exact component specifications are crucial for accurate diagnostics in the shop. The technical data provided covers engine hardware, cooling, and electrical output directly from the factory. Cylinder head bolt torque is listed at 60 Nm (43.4 ft-lb). Main bearing case bolts require 30–33 Nm (21.7–23.9 ft-lb) depending on their exact block position. What about fluids? The cooling system capacity for the 570 cm3 engine sits at 4.3 liters. Fuel injection nozzle opening pressure demands exactly 140–150 kgf/cm2 (1,991–2,133 psi). Valve clearance for both intake and exhaust needs to be set at 0.145–0.185 mm when cold. Electrical reference values include a main coil resistance of 0.33 ohms at 20°C alongside a glow plug resistance of 0.8 ohms.
